Under the direction of the Patient Support Services Manager, the Patient Support Specialist often serves as the first touch point for Blackbird Health patients. As such, they are primarily responsible for engaging and activating patients to support them in receiving the care they need. Patient Support Specialists are seen as a trusted partner to our patients, guiding them through their journey to better mental health. If you would enjoy working hand-in-hand with families to create a seamless and trusting experience from initial inquiry to successful discharge, this role is for you.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
- Conduct daily telephonic outreach to patients and families to answer questions about Blackbird Health services
- Field inbound calls from prospective and existing patients ensuring their questions are answered in a timely manner, including directing calls to appropriate team members
- Schedule and confirm patient appointments, including sending reminders
- Support patients and families with necessary paperwork, including medical histories and other information to ensure they are matched with the right level of care
- Connect with individuals and understand their medical experience to determine eligibility and appropriateness for participation in Blackbird Health Services
- Perform various clerical or administrative functions, such as collecting copays and validating insurance coverage
- Compile medical records and reports to support high-quality patient care and integration with referring providers; Receive and route messages or documents, such as laboratory results, to appropriate team members
- Operate office equipment, such as voice mail messaging systems, and use word processing, spreadsheet, or other software applications to prepare reports, invoices, financial statements, letters, case histories, or medical records
- Attend team meetings to support organizational success and participate in ongoing training required by organization to enhance clinical skills and ensure high quality services are delivered
- Able to independently problem solve and organize time to consistently achieve productivity and quality standards for role
